Two people have been charged after an incident Monday night at Hollinger Park, during the Stars and Thunder Festival.

Police say they were called to the scene after receiving complaints of two people not abiding by festival rules.  When officers attended and spoke to the individuals, they say an “altercation took place, witnessed by many individuals attending the festival.”

Officers gained control and placed the two under arrest.

32-year old Alexander Stevens and 54-year old Mackenzie Stevens were both charged.

  • Alexander faces charges of: Assault Peace Officer, Resist Arrest, Disarm Peace Officer and Mischief under $5,000.
  • Mackenzie faces charges of Aggrevated Assault Peace Officer, Resist Arrest and Mischief under $5,000.

Both were released on a Promise to Appear, with conditions they do not attend Hollinger Park.  Both have been given a court date August 15th.
